Overview
Business Development Representative - New Markets and New Suppliers is a strategic role at Arrow Components. immixGroup is looking for a strategic Business Development Representative to expand our line card via identification, pursuit, qualification and activation of new supplier lines focused on the US Public Sector (FED and SLED) markets. You will serve as the tip of the spear for these efforts, helping these companies understand how Arrow Components can help grow their business and achieve their goals at an accelerated pace. This role requires a deep understanding of distribution’s value in the public sector ecosystem and the ability to align our value to the needs of each supplier. What You’ll Be Doing
Land major new relationships with strategic companies from an assigned account list developed in conjunction with management. Identify and pursue key decision makers and influencers to identify business needs across all Arrow solutions. Qualify opportunities throughout the sales cycle to ensure the relationship meets Arrow’s goals and customer success criteria. Position Arrow’s value proposition across Channel Services, Integration and Logistics services to differentiate us from the competition. Assemble and lead cross-functional pursuit teams of Arrow SMEs as needed to win each opportunity. Negotiate complex deals with multiple moving parts to structure relationships that are beneficial to Arrow and establish frameworks for successful business relationships with new suppliers. Coordinate with internal stakeholders from Executive Management, Finance, and Operations to evaluate proposed offerings throughout the sales cycle and ensure alignment to Arrow’s capabilities and priorities. Design a services structure to meet and exceed customer expectations with Arrow. Maintain a focused and efficient pipeline of 15–20 sales cycles at various stages in parallel. Ensure accuracy in forecasting both size and timeline of new business. Define success by large, profitable wins for Arrow. What We Are Looking For
5+ years in Sales, Business Development or distribution leadership with a consistent history of overachieving targets. Experience in solution selling across multiple stakeholders and decision makers within long, complex sales cycles. Comfortable selling and negotiating at the CRO and CFO levels. Well-connected and familiar with the public sector IT sales channel. Strong business development skills. Excellent written and verbal communication/interpersonal skills. Excellent time management, organization, and customer service skills. Ability to prioritize, multitask, and handle ambiguity and pressure.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ite. Ability to sell, persuade, influence and negotiate. Demonstrated ability to build relationships at all levels of supplier organizations. Proven ability to originate new business and convert a lead into a qualified prospect. Work Arrangement
Fully Remote: Must be able to travel to an Arrow office location as requested by Arrow leadership. What’s In It For You
